Navigating the Volatile World of copyright
The copyright market is renowned for its extreme volatility, characterized by rapid and often unpredictable price fluctuations. This inherent volatility can be both daunting and exhilarating for investors. While seasoned traders harness these swings to their advantage, newcomers may find themselves unprepared by the constant motion. Understanding the factors that influence copyright price movements is crucial for thriving this volatile landscape.
- One key factor is market psychology, which can shift rapidly based on news, regulations, and technological advancements.
- Economic events also play a role, as macroeconomic trends influence investor risk appetite.
- Finally, the relatively nascent nature of the copyright market means it is still subject to manipulation that can exacerbate volatility.

Smart Contracts: Automating Trust in a Decentralized World
Smart contracts are revolutionizing the way we engage in a autonomous world. These self-executing agreements, stored on a blockchain, simplify transactions and mitigate the need for intermediaries. By codifying terms and conditions into unalterable code, smart contracts promote trust and visibility in every interaction.
- Conventional methods of contract enforcement often rely on third-party judges, which can be time-consuming, costly, and susceptible to manipulation. Smart contracts, however, execute agreements automatically upon completion of pre-defined terms, confirming fairness and correctness.

Mining for Success: Understanding Proof-of-Work and Proof-of-Stake
The blockchain landscape is constantly transforming, with new technologies appearing to enhance its efficiency. Two prominent examples are Proof-of-Work (PoW) and Proof-of-Stake (PoS), systems that control the creation of new cryptocurrencies and validate transactions on the infrastructure.
Proof-of-Work, the foundational consensus algorithm, utilizes on nodes to solve complex mathematical problems. This energy-consuming process grants miners with new tokens for their efforts.
In contrast, Proof-of-Stake functions by selecting validators based on the proportion of assets they possess. Validators are nominated randomly to validate new blocks and are incentivized for their role. PoS is often characterized as a more energy-efficient alternative to PoW, reducing the environmental impact.
